"Is it running when you first load it and after a few seconds the engines quit." Yes, if I start a flt on the active the eng's are running then they shutoff. If I start a flt on the parking apron the eng's won't start. "Try setting up a stock Cessna 172 with the engine running and just call it Cessna 172 test flight" I created a new flt with the fs9 172, got up to 9000' and saved the flt. Exited FS9. Edited the flt as: [Plane.0] Aircraft=Aerostar Default Paint Scheme Hi Resolution Start fs9, load that flt. The engines start cutting off then auto-restart in a loop. Exited fs9. restarted fs9. Loaded that same edited flt and this time engines worked. Landed at TIW, taxi to parking, shutoff engines, re-started with ctrl+e, and both engines fired up fine. Loaded FSD Flt Cold & Dark. Both engines fired up fine.Taxi clearance, takeoff was great. Wow, this FSD Aerostar is a pure-t rocket. What ever caused this for me is a mystery; but your steps cleared it up. Thank you Tinhead59, jimb Oh, I did send an inquiry to FSD through their message system as you suggested. Hopefully they will point out what it was that caused it.jimb

A long-long while back there was color pallet editing going on; on the ground textures that helped to depict "snow" and "autumn" coloring instead of the green. It wasn't seasonal though, so you'd need to manually set the pallets by the time of year you were flying. You'd have to search our forum here to see how the guru's were doing it. you all take care, jimb

First read these articles regarding issues on IE6,7,8 as it pertains to Sp3 installation. You will need the full versions of IE7 and IE8.Remember to backup your Internet Explorer favorites... File, Import and Exports, Export to a file.... http://www.ghacks.net/2008/05/09/dont-install-ie7-before-windows-xp-sp3/ http://support.microsoft.com/kb/950719 ***************************** Jean-Claude, I've had the problem somewhat as you describe. With my WinXpPro Sp3, what I have had to do is 1st make sure you download and save the full version of Sp3. Then uninstall Sp3 from your add-remove programs. You will be asked to restart. Re-install Sp3. You will need to restart. Re-installing Sp3 replaces your video driver with its own basic amd graphics card driver. It sounds drastic, but is better than doing a full OS repair install. Then you should have a headache free install of amd gpu drivers; at least it has worked for me following a foiled amd driver upgrade because (I suspect) amd damages .net framework on WinXp during its driver installation somehow. good luck, and hope this was helpful, jimb
